<h2>Nuclear Fission and Nuclear Fusion - Option C</h2>
Nuclear fission and nuclear fusion both of these processes can provide energy. Nuclear fission is the process in which heavy nucleus splits into smaller parts. When they split into smaller particles then it releases energy.
On the other hand, nuclear fusion is the process in which small particles fuse together to form a heavy nucleus. With the formation of heavy nucleus, it also provides energy.
Therefore, both these processes release or provide energy.

<h3>What are jet streams?</h3>
Jet streams are strong winds which are flow in the form of narrow bands in the upper part of the atmosphere. On the earth these winds are flows near the altitude of the tropopause. These winds carries weather systems and blows toward the colder northern air and due to the rotation of earth, its direction is from west to east.
Hence jet streams move winds from west to east direction.

An electrolytic cell uses electrical energy to drive a non-spontaneous redox reaction. An electrolytic cell is a kind of electrochemical cell. It is often used to decompose chemical compounds, in a process called electrolysis—the Greek word lysis means to break up.

A standard solution is a solution (in this case sodium hydroxide) whose concentration (molarity) is known very precisely. <span>The molarity of the sodium hydroxide solution cannot be determined accurately because s</span>olid sodium hydroxide is highly hygroscopic (absorbs water from the air) and cannot be accurately weighed. Sodium hydroxide form sodium carbonate because it absorbs carbon
dioxide from the air.
